Bookroo's summary

Two years after surviving alone in the wilderness, Brian Robeson returns with government psychologist Derek Holtzer. When a storm leaves Derek unconscious, Brian must navigate a treacherous river to save him. Can he build a raft and guide them to safety, or will the wilderness claim them both? The stakes are higher than ever as Brian faces nature's fury once more.

From the publisher

The government sends Brian back to the Canadian wilderness in this beloved follow-up to the award-winning classic Hatchet from three-time Newbery Honor-winning author Gary Paulsen! Two years after Brian Robeson survived fifty-four days alone in the Canadian wilderness, the government wants him to head back so they can learn what he did to stay alive. This time Derek Holtzer, a government psychologist, will accompany him. But a freak storm leaves Derek unconscious. Brian’s only hope is to transport Derek a hundred miles down the river to a trading post. He’s survived with only a hatchet before–now can Brian build a raft and navigate an unknown river? For the first time it’s not only Brian’s survival that’s at stake. . .
